That ambition materialized in the form of Pokémon Go, launched in 2016 under Niantic, the company Hanke had spun off from Google. Pokémon Go was not just a game; it was a cultural reset. Overnight, it turned sidewalks, parks, and town squares into vibrant hubs of activity. Players of all ages were seen chasing virtual creatures, collaborating at virtual gyms, and participating in real-world events that drew hundreds of thousands of people. The game’s genius lay in its elegant simplicity and powerful nostalgia. By leveraging the ubiquitous Pokémon franchise, it tapped into a deep well of emotional connection. The requirement to physically walk to locations to catch Pokémon, hatch eggs, and spin PokéStops fundamentally altered daily routines for millions. The economic impact was staggering, injecting billions into local economies, and the social impact was equally profound, fostering spontaneous interactions and community gatherings. Hanke’s vision for "augmented reality" – not as a niche tech demo, but as a mainstream, socially connective experience – became a reality. Niantic’s valuation soared, and Hanke solidified his status as a visionary tech leader, proving that blending the digital and physical could create unprecedented value and joy.
